description |
Tram is one of the public transportation options where access to the tram occurs
due to the stop on the side of the road. However, because of trams running with
road users, trams have many weaknesses related to drivers due to the surrounding
environment of the tram. Because of that, there is a need for a system that capable
in developing trams to overcome these weaknesses, namely the Autonomous Tram.
In the development of the Autonomous Tram, data that has been processed by other
algorithms such as speed and master level control is expected to be displayed to the
tram driver. So, there is a need for a Graphical User Interface (GUI) which is useful
for displaying information addressed to tram drivers.
The GUI designed for the Autonomous Tram will be implemented on the Small-
Scale Autonomous Tram to see the results of the algorit behavior in real
conditions. By implementing it on the Small-Scale Autonomous Tram, there is also
a scaling of the predefined specifications for the Autonomous Tram to be adapted
to the Small-Scale Autonomous Tram. The GUI design that will be implemented will
refer to the Autonomous Tram GUI reference that has been made by PT. INKA,
Riset.ai, and ITB with adjustments and changes to the CBTC train system which
has a standard for GUI creation made by the IEEE. The results of the GUI
implementation on the Small-Scale Autonomous Tram can be used as the basis for
the development of the GUI on the real Autonomous Tram. |
